qa: new button to speed up +1
This commit is contained in:
parent
7c51ce7c4f
commit
70afa61814
|
@ -395,6 +395,22 @@ angular.module("FICApp")
|
||||||
})
|
})
|
||||||
}
|
}
|
||||||
|
|
||||||
|
$scope.thumbUp = function(qid) {
|
||||||
|
$http({
|
||||||
|
url: "api/qa/" + $routeParams.exerciceId + "/" + $scope.queries[qid].id + "/comments",
|
||||||
|
method: "POST",
|
||||||
|
data: { "content": "+1" },
|
||||||
|
}).then(function(response) {
|
||||||
|
$http({
|
||||||
|
url: "api/qa/" + $routeParams.exerciceId + "/" + $scope.queries[$scope.query_selected].id + "/comments"
|
||||||
|
}).then(function(response) {
|
||||||
|
$scope.queries_comments = response.data
|
||||||
|
})
|
||||||
|
}, function(response) {
|
||||||
|
$scope.addToast('danger', 'An error occurs when trying to respond to QA entry:', response.data.errmsg);
|
||||||
|
})
|
||||||
|
}
|
||||||
|
|
||||||
$scope.updateQA = function(qid) {
|
$scope.updateQA = function(qid) {
|
||||||
$scope.newQuery = $scope.queries[$scope.query_selected]
|
$scope.newQuery = $scope.queries[$scope.query_selected]
|
||||||
}
|
}
|
||||||
|
|
|
@ -38,11 +38,15 @@
|
||||||
<th ng-repeat="field in fields">
|
<th ng-repeat="field in fields">
|
||||||
{{ field }}
|
{{ field }}
|
||||||
</th>
|
</th>
|
||||||
|
<th></th>
|
||||||
</tr>
|
</tr>
|
||||||
</thead>
|
</thead>
|
||||||
<tbody ng-if="queries.length">
|
<tbody ng-if="queries.length">
|
||||||
<tr ng-repeat="(qid, q) in queries" ng-click="showComments(qid)" ng-class="{'bg-warning': qid == query_selected}">
|
<tr ng-repeat="(qid, q) in queries" ng-click="showComments(qid)" ng-class="{'bg-warning': qid == query_selected}">
|
||||||
<td ng-repeat="field in fields" ng-bind-html="q[field]"></td>
|
<td ng-repeat="field in fields" ng-bind-html="q[field]"></td>
|
||||||
|
<td>
|
||||||
|
<button type="button" ng-click="thumbUp(qid)" class="btn btn-sm btn-light"><span class="glyphicon glyphicon-thumbs-up" aria-hidden="true"></span></button>
|
||||||
|
</td>
|
||||||
</tr>
|
</tr>
|
||||||
</tbody>
|
</tbody>
|
||||||
<tbody ng-if="!queries.length">
|
<tbody ng-if="!queries.length">
|
||||||
|
|
Loading…
Reference in New Issue
Block a user